Smart Storage Strategies That Keep You Ahead
Seasonal storage works best when it follows a clear plan. Below are strategies that prepare your business for holiday demand without the chaos.
Temporary vs Long Term Storage
Understanding your needs helps you choose the right storage type.
| Business Need | Best Storage Option |
| Short term holiday overflow | Temporary storage |
| Equipment not needed after expansion | Long term storage |
| Files and documents | Archive storage |
| Bulky fixtures | Warehouse-style storage |
Space Planning for Holiday Inventory
A few simple steps can instantly improve your holiday readiness:
- Identify slow-moving items that can be stored off-site
- Free up high-traffic areas for seasonal equipment
- Group inventory based on frequency of use
- Use labeling systems that match your inventory management workflow
- Clear out non-essentials before new stock arrives
These actions reduce stress and improve operational flow during peak months.
